Free Download .NET Framework 4.5.2 – Get it Now!


Free Download .NET Framework 4.5.2 - Get it Now!

The action involves obtaining a specific software component, identified as version 4.5.2 of a development platform from Microsoft. This process typically entails accessing a designated website or repository, locating the appropriate installer file, and executing it on the target operating system. The result is the installation of a foundational element required for many Windows applications to function correctly.

This particular version served as a significant update, introducing enhanced features and performance improvements over its predecessors. Its relevance stems from its compatibility with a wide range of applications released during its active lifecycle, offering developers a stable and reliable runtime environment. This components installation ensures applications built upon it can execute seamlessly, preventing potential errors or compatibility issues, and improving overall software reliability.

With this understanding in place, the subsequent sections will delve into the specifics of acquiring this software element, examining its system requirements, and outlining the installation procedure. Further discussion will cover potential troubleshooting steps and highlight the relevance of this version within the broader context of software development and application deployment.

1. Compatibility Verification

Prior to attempting the installation of version 4.5.2, system compatibility verification is an indispensable step. The software component necessitates specific operating system versions and hardware configurations to function as intended. Failure to meet these pre-requisites can result in installation failures, application malfunction, or even system instability. For instance, attempting to install the software on an unsupported operating system, such as a legacy Windows version predating the components release, will invariably lead to errors and an incomplete installation. Similarly, inadequate hardware resources, such as insufficient memory or processor capabilities, can prevent applications reliant on the component from operating optimally.

A practical illustration of the importance of compatibility verification lies in the realm of enterprise software deployments. Organizations often manage a diverse portfolio of applications, some of which may depend on a specific version of this software. Before upgrading or installing the component, IT administrators must rigorously assess the compatibility of all affected applications. This involves consulting vendor documentation, conducting thorough testing in a controlled environment, and identifying any potential conflicts or compatibility issues. The consequences of neglecting this step can range from minor inconveniences to critical business disruptions, underscoring the necessity of meticulous compatibility checks.

In summary, compatibility verification serves as a critical safeguard in the process of deploying this particular software. By adhering to published system requirements and conducting comprehensive compatibility testing, users and organizations can mitigate the risk of installation failures, application malfunctions, and system instability. This proactive approach ensures a smooth and reliable user experience, maximizing the benefits derived from applications dependent on the software, and contributing to the overall stability of the computing environment.

2. Official Source

Acquiring the software component from its official source is paramount to ensuring the integrity and security of the system. Unofficial distribution channels frequently bundle software with malicious payloads, introducing vulnerabilities that can compromise system stability and data security. Obtaining the component directly from the vendor, typically via their official website, mitigates this risk by guaranteeing the authenticity of the installer. This adherence to official sources is a foundational principle in software acquisition, directly impacting the security posture of the computing environment. Compromised installations can lead to data breaches, system instability, and compliance violations.

A practical example of the importance of using official sources involves the distribution of seemingly legitimate software packages through third-party download sites. These sites may modify the original installer, injecting malware or unwanted software without the user’s knowledge. In contrast, downloading the same software directly from the vendor’s website ensures that the installer remains unaltered and free from malicious content. Organizations often implement policies restricting software acquisition to approved sources to enforce this principle, protecting their networks from potential threats. This extends to verifying digital signatures and checksums, providing an additional layer of assurance that the downloaded file is genuine.

In conclusion, sourcing software components from official channels is a critical practice that directly affects system security and reliability. By prioritizing official sources, users and organizations can significantly reduce the risk of malware infections, data breaches, and compliance violations. This practice should be a cornerstone of any software acquisition strategy, complemented by regular security audits and vulnerability assessments. The minor inconvenience of locating and verifying the official source is substantially outweighed by the reduced risk of severe security repercussions.

3. System Requirements

The ability to successfully obtain and implement the specific software component is intrinsically linked to adherence to documented system requirements. These specifications outline the minimum and recommended hardware and software configurations necessary for the proper operation of the component and applications dependent upon it. A mismatch between the system’s capabilities and these requirements constitutes a primary cause of installation failures, application instability, or outright inoperability. Consider a scenario where an attempt is made to install this component on a system with an outdated operating system or insufficient memory. The installation may fail to complete, or, if successful, applications relying on the component may exhibit erratic behavior or fail to launch altogether. Therefore, evaluating system requirements forms a crucial preliminary step in the acquisition process.

System requirements are not merely abstract specifications; they represent a practical constraint that dictates the feasibility of deploying and utilizing the software component. Developers and system administrators must consult the official documentation to ascertain the supported operating systems, processor architectures, memory capacities, and other dependencies. For example, in a corporate environment, deploying a new application reliant upon this component necessitates a thorough assessment of the existing infrastructure. This assessment includes verifying that all target systems meet the specified requirements. Failure to perform this due diligence can result in widespread application failures, leading to productivity losses and potential disruptions to business operations. In the case of upgrading systems or migrating applications, a careful evaluation of system requirements ensures a smooth transition and avoids unforeseen compatibility issues.

In summary, the process of obtaining this software component is inextricably tied to a meticulous evaluation of system requirements. Ignoring these requirements invites potential instability and failure. By adhering to the vendor-provided specifications and conducting thorough compatibility assessments, users and organizations can ensure a successful deployment and maximize the benefits derived from applications that rely upon this foundational element. The adherence to system requirements represents a proactive approach to system maintenance and a critical component of ensuring application reliability.

4. Installation Process

The successful utilization of the software component hinges directly upon the proper execution of its installation process. This process, initiated after the component is obtained, involves a series of defined steps designed to integrate the software seamlessly into the operating system. An improper or incomplete installation can lead to a spectrum of adverse consequences, ranging from application malfunction to system instability. It represents the critical bridge between the acquisition of the software and its operational deployment. The installation procedure typically necessitates administrative privileges, adherence to specific prompts, and, potentially, system restarts to fully integrate the component. Deviation from the prescribed steps can result in errors that prevent dependent applications from functioning correctly.

A common example illustrating the criticality of the installation process involves installing the component on a system already hosting conflicting versions or dependencies. The installation procedure must properly manage or resolve these conflicts to prevent instability. Furthermore, the process frequently involves registering components with the operating system, updating system files, and configuring environment variables. Each of these actions contributes to the overall stability and functionality of the component. During enterprise deployments, automated installation procedures are frequently employed to ensure consistent and error-free installation across multiple systems. These automated processes incorporate rigorous error handling and validation steps to detect and address any installation issues proactively, therefore preserving the components operational integrity.

In conclusion, the installation process is not merely a procedural formality but a crucial determinant of the software component’s operational efficacy. Careful attention to the prescribed installation steps, combined with appropriate error handling and validation mechanisms, ensures the component integrates seamlessly with the target environment, enabling dependent applications to function as intended. Understanding the intricacies of the installation process empowers users and system administrators to proactively mitigate potential issues and maintain the overall stability of the computing environment. The seemingly straightforward task of installation becomes a crucial gateway to the successful deployment and utilization of the software.

5. Security Considerations

The act of obtaining a specific version of a software component necessitates careful consideration of security implications. Given the potential vulnerabilities and risks associated with outdated software, a thorough understanding of the security landscape surrounding this particular version is essential.

  • Vulnerability Landscape

    Older software versions are often subject to known vulnerabilities that have been addressed in subsequent releases. Assessing the documented vulnerabilities associated with this version is crucial. Publicly available databases and security advisories detail potential exploits and attack vectors. Understanding the vulnerability landscape enables informed decisions regarding mitigations and risk acceptance. Without this knowledge, systems remain exposed to known threats, potentially compromising data confidentiality and system integrity.

  • Source Authenticity

    Acquiring the component from unofficial sources poses a significant security risk. Tampered installers may contain malware or backdoors, compromising the system upon installation. Verifying the source’s authenticity through digital signatures and checksums is a critical step. Utilizing the official vendor’s website or trusted repositories reduces the likelihood of encountering compromised installers. A failure to verify source authenticity opens the door to malware infections and data breaches.

  • End-of-Life Software

    Software versions that have reached their end-of-life (EOL) are no longer supported with security updates, rendering them increasingly vulnerable to exploitation. If this component falls into the EOL category, the absence of ongoing security patches creates a heightened risk. Mitigating this risk involves either upgrading to a supported version or implementing compensating controls to address known vulnerabilities. Continued use of EOL software without adequate protection introduces significant security liabilities.

  • Third-Party Dependencies

    The software component may rely on other third-party libraries or components, each with its own security profile. Evaluating the security of these dependencies is essential. Vulnerabilities in these dependencies can indirectly compromise the security of systems utilizing this version. Ensuring that all dependencies are up-to-date and free from known vulnerabilities strengthens the overall security posture. Neglecting third-party dependencies can create hidden attack vectors.

These security considerations are paramount when evaluating the acquisition and deployment of this specific software component. A comprehensive understanding of the vulnerability landscape, source authenticity, end-of-life status, and third-party dependencies informs risk-based decisions, ensuring a balanced approach between functionality and security. Neglecting these factors can lead to system compromises and data breaches, highlighting the importance of proactive security measures.

6. Post-Installation Validation

Post-installation validation constitutes a critical phase following the acquisition and setup of the specified software component. It serves as the definitive confirmation that the installation process was successful and the component is functioning as intended within the target environment. This process directly mitigates risks associated with incomplete or corrupted installations, ensuring applications reliant on the component can execute without encountering errors or instability.

  • Component Registration Verification

    Upon completion of the installation, the software component should register itself with the operating system. Post-installation validation involves verifying that this registration has occurred successfully. This can be achieved by examining system logs, registry entries, or utilizing specific tools provided by the software vendor. Failure to register correctly can lead to applications failing to recognize the presence of the component, resulting in errors or application crashes. This verification step is essential for ensuring the component is properly integrated into the system.

  • Dependency Resolution Confirmation

    The software component may depend on other pre-existing software libraries or components. The installation process should ensure that these dependencies are correctly resolved. Post-installation validation includes verifying that these dependencies are present, accessible, and compatible with the installed component. Incomplete or incorrect dependency resolution can lead to runtime errors, application instability, or security vulnerabilities. System administrators often utilize dependency analysis tools to confirm the integrity of the software stack.

  • Functionality Testing

    A key aspect of post-installation validation is performing functional tests to verify that the software component is operating as expected. This may involve running specific test cases or utilizing applications known to rely on the component. Successful completion of these tests confirms that the component is functioning correctly and is capable of supporting the applications that depend upon it. Failure to pass these tests indicates potential installation issues or compatibility problems that require further investigation.

  • Performance Evaluation

    In addition to functional testing, performance evaluation can provide valuable insights into the effectiveness of the installation. Monitoring system performance metrics, such as CPU usage, memory consumption, and disk I/O, can reveal potential bottlenecks or inefficiencies introduced by the newly installed component. Analyzing these metrics helps to identify areas where optimization may be necessary to improve the overall system performance. Significant deviations from expected performance levels may indicate underlying issues that warrant further investigation.

These facets of post-installation validation are directly linked to the successful deployment of the software component and the overall stability of the system. By systematically verifying component registration, confirming dependency resolution, conducting functional testing, and evaluating performance, users and system administrators can ensure that the component is functioning as intended and is capable of supporting the applications that rely upon it. The diligence in conducting a thorough post-installation validation protects against future issues and guarantees a seamless and productive computing environment.

Frequently Asked Questions about Obtaining a Specific Software Component

This section addresses common inquiries surrounding the acquisition and utilization of a particular software component. The provided information aims to clarify potential ambiguities and ensure a comprehensive understanding of related concepts.

Question 1: Where can the identified software component be safely obtained?

The official vendor’s website serves as the recommended source. Direct downloads from the official site mitigate risks associated with malware-infected installers found on unofficial distribution channels. Alternative trusted repositories may exist, but verification of their integrity is paramount.

Question 2: What operating systems are compatible with the software component?

Official documentation specifies the supported operating systems. Compatibility varies depending on the component’s version. Attempting installation on an unsupported operating system typically results in failure or system instability. Refer to the official documentation for a comprehensive compatibility list.

Question 3: What are the minimum hardware requirements for the software component?

Minimum requirements encompass processor speed, memory capacity, and available disk space. Insufficient hardware resources can lead to performance degradation or installation failures. Meeting or exceeding the recommended requirements ensures optimal functionality.

Question 4: How can the authenticity of the downloaded installer be verified?

Digital signatures and checksums provide means of verifying installer authenticity. Comparing the downloaded file’s checksum with the value published by the vendor confirms that the file has not been tampered with. A mismatch suggests a compromised installer and warrants immediate action.

Question 5: What steps should be taken if the installation process fails?

Reviewing error logs provides insights into the cause of the failure. Common issues include insufficient privileges, conflicting software, or corrupted installer files. Addressing the root cause and retrying the installation process may resolve the issue. Consulting the vendor’s support resources can provide further assistance.

Question 6: Is the software component subject to any licensing restrictions?

The software component is distributed under a specific license agreement. Understanding the terms of this license is crucial. Restrictions may apply to commercial use, redistribution, or modification of the software. Adherence to the license agreement is a legal requirement.

In summary, a thorough understanding of the appropriate acquisition channels, system requirements, security considerations, and licensing terms is vital for successfully deploying the software component and ensuring optimal system performance.

The subsequent section will focus on troubleshooting common problems encountered during the utilization of this software, providing diagnostic and resolution guidance.

Essential Considerations for Implementing This Specific Software Component

This section offers practical guidance for ensuring a stable and secure deployment of a particular software element, focusing on proactive measures and risk mitigation strategies. These recommendations prioritize operational reliability and minimize potential vulnerabilities.

Tip 1: Perform Rigorous Compatibility Testing.

Prior to widespread deployment, conduct thorough testing within a controlled environment to identify potential conflicts with existing applications or system configurations. This proactive measure helps prevent disruptions in production environments, ensuring application stability and user productivity.

Tip 2: Secure the Acquisition Process.

Obtain the component exclusively from official vendor channels. Verify the integrity of the downloaded file through digital signatures and checksum validation. This significantly reduces the risk of installing compromised software, safeguarding against malware and other security threats.

Tip 3: Implement a Robust Patch Management Strategy.

Establish a regular schedule for applying security updates and patches released by the vendor. Addressing known vulnerabilities promptly is crucial for maintaining a secure computing environment and preventing potential exploits. This proactive approach minimizes the attack surface and strengthens overall system security.

Tip 4: Minimize Privileges and Control Access.

Limit user access to the software component and its associated resources based on the principle of least privilege. Granting only necessary permissions reduces the potential impact of accidental or malicious actions, enhancing overall system security and data protection.

Tip 5: Monitor System Performance and Log Activity.

Implement comprehensive monitoring and logging mechanisms to track system performance, application behavior, and security events. Analyzing this data provides valuable insights into potential issues, enabling proactive identification and resolution of problems before they escalate.

Tip 6: Document the Deployment and Configuration.

Maintain detailed records of the deployment process, configuration settings, and any modifications made to the software component. This documentation serves as a valuable reference for troubleshooting, upgrades, and future maintenance activities, ensuring consistency and minimizing the risk of errors.

Implementing these guidelines facilitates a more secure, stable, and manageable deployment of the software component, mitigating risks and ensuring optimal performance. Proactive measures are crucial for maximizing benefits and minimizing potential disruptions.

The following conclusion provides a final overview of the key considerations discussed throughout this document, reinforcing the importance of a holistic approach to software acquisition, deployment, and maintenance.

Conclusion

The preceding analysis elucidates the multifaceted considerations surrounding the process of “download net frame 4.5 2.” The discussion encompasses essential aspects, from compatibility verification and source authentication to system requirements, installation procedures, and post-installation validation. The integration of security protocols and proactive management practices underscores the significance of a comprehensive approach. A failure to adhere to these principles introduces risks that can potentially compromise system stability and data integrity.

The diligent application of the guidelines presented within ensures a secure and reliable deployment, thereby maximizing the utility of this particular software version. Future endeavors should prioritize the continuous evaluation of emerging threats and the proactive adoption of updated security measures, particularly given the evolving nature of the technological landscape. The ongoing maintenance of system integrity remains paramount.